2 YMCA MVP SPORTS: A HEAD START TO A HEALTHY LIFESTYLE! At our Ys, our sports staff, coaches and volunteers all share a singular vision of helping all youth reach their full potential in life. We leverage the excitement and passion around recreational and competitive programming to create a healthy outlet for children to gain new skills, develop a sense of team and connect with positive role models. We encourage and include activities that help in developing gross motor skills, hand-eye coordination and encourage a love for sports, all while having fun. PRE-SEASON: JOINING A TEAM Ages: 3 years - 5 years Length: 45 Minute Class/4 Week Session Children learn the basics of the sport, teamwork, feel a sense of achievement and confidence, increase their gross motor skills and hand eye coordination, and make friends. This is a great class for a child who is new to the sport. LEAGUE: COMPETING AND LEARNING Ages: 3 years - 5 years Length: 60 Minute Class/8 Week Session Leagues provide children a chance to learn rules and skills of the sport in a fun but competitive environment. Our staff coaches work with the team so that each child is engaged and connected with their peers. As the league progresses, new skills are taught with a practice at the beginning of the class and then a coached game to follow. YMCA MVP League s goal is to keep children active, learning and having fun while gaining a love for organized sports. PRACTICE AND PLAY: GROWING OUR TALENT Ages: 3 years - 5 years Length: 45 Minute Class/8 Week Session Practice and Play is a great class to take in conjunction with the league. Children learn about the rules of the game and work on skills they can use in league play or on their own. The class is perfect for both beginners and those children who have taken organized sports classes before. Our staff coaches will teach to each child s level through age-appropriate skill building games focused on gross motor skills and hand-eye coordination. POST-SEASON: GOING PRO! 2 Ages: 4 years - 5 years Length: 45 Minute Class/4 Week Session Does your child want to improve on the skills they have already built? This is the class for them. Post-season emphasis is on skill development and game play to improve performance, all in a fun setting. Continued instruction of rules learned in the league, performance building activities and highlighting the achievement of each player is the goal of Going Pro! Going pro has a smaller class size to allow for more individualized instruction.

Members- $60 Non-Members- $80 Youth Dodgeball League (Ages: 6-12) Tuesdays 6:00pm (9/13-10/24) Dodgeball is not just a game but a way for your child to be physically active while also understanding the concept of teamwork. Participants will learn and play different variations of Dodgeball including Dr. Dodgeball, German, Jailball, Castle Dodgeball, and many more. Each week a new form of the game will be played and children will have to work with their teams to defeat the opposition! 6 Martial Arts Programs Basketball Programs Martial Arts Beginners (Ages: 5-11) Tuesdays 4:15pm (9/6-10/25) A beginner class to learn the basic moves and concepts of Karate. Designed to provide a fun fitness approach in a safe, structured environment, this class is for students in white, yellow, and orange tiger belts. Class meets in the Aerobics studio upstairs in the fitness center Class length is 45 minutes. Martial Arts Level II (Ages: 6-12) Tuesdays 5:00pm (9/6-10/25) Learn intricate applications and develop a greater understanding of the responsibility of martial arts. This class is designed for beginner children with yellow and orange tiger belts. Meets in the doubles squash court. Class length is 1 hour. Martial Arts Level III (Ages: 6-12) Tuesdays 6:00pm (9/6-10/25) This is our most advanced class for students who have earned their green and red belts. Meets in the doubles squash court. Class length is 1 hour. Martial Arts Teens & Adults- Tang Soo Do Artistry, self-defense, fitness, flexibility, basics, no-contact sparring, and much more in an atmosphere of patience, humor, tolerance, and mutual respect. Black Belt Adult and Teen Instructors from Safe Harbor Martial Arts will teach each class. This is an enjoyable activity whether you re 16 or 60+! Meets in aerobic studio1. Class length is 1 hour. 7 Squash Programs Beginner Squash (Ages: 4-6) Tuesdays & Thursdays 3:15pm (9/6-10/27) Introduce your children to the sport of squash. The class focuses on hand eye coordination and striking while using many of the same theories as our Pee Wee Tennis class. Participants will learn the proper mechanics of the game through drill instruction and modified games! Class length is 50 minutes. Members- $110 Non-Members- $140 Junior Squash I (Ages: 7-13) Tuesdays & Thursdays 4:00pm (9/6-10/27) If you have never played squash or are in the early process of learning the sport, this is the class for you! Players will learn basic rules, technique, footwork and will enjoy playing real games with one another. Class length is 1 hour. Members- $140 Non-Members- $170 Junior Squash II (Ages: 7-13) Tuesdays & Thursdays 5:00pm (9/6-10/27) Players that have already played squash for a while, or participated in other racket sports are welcome to this level. The class will introduce strategy, further technique and footwork and will work on basic fitness levels necessary for the game. Class length is 1 hour. Members- $140 Non-Members- $170 Junior Squash III This class is for players that have been playing squash for a few years. Players will do squash drills to polish their technique and work on control and consistency. Match play will be part of this hour long class. Archery I (45 min) September 6, October 28, 2016 Mondays 4:00 PM In this beginner level program, participants will learn the basic skills of archery including rules and safety, knowledge of equipment and proper stance and technique. Archery II (45 min) September 6, October 28, 2016 Fridays 4:00 PM In this intermediate level program, participants will work on advanced skill development of skills, technique and accuracy while enjoying friendly competitions throughout the session. Completion of Archery I or demonstrated proficient knowledge of archery is required to register for this program.
